Successfully navigate the business world by understanding what your manager and coworkers are really thinking.

The secret is nonverbal intelligence—the ability to interpret and use nonverbal signals in business to assess and influence others. In Louder Than Words, bestselling author and behavior expert Joe Navarro shows you how to decode what's really being said at meetings, interviews, negotiations, presentations, business meals, and more, including the casual exchanges that often impact decisions and reputations.

You can jump-start your career, close the deal, keep your customers, secure new ones, and lead your company with confidence once you discover how to:

  • Read body language and discern non-verbal cues of concern, disagreement, or doubt—even over the phone
  • Master the all-important first impression and use settings, seating, and gestures to inspire and captivate
  • Recognize habits that send the wrong message—and learn what postures, work practices, work spaces, and even electronic habits say about people

Über den Autor

Joe Navarro, MA, served as an FBI special agent in counterintelligence and counterterrorism for twenty-five years. A recognized global expert on nonverbal communication, he is the international bestselling author of What Every BODY Is Saying and Be Exceptional. He consults for major corporations and governments worldwide. Navarro has been featured on the TODAY Show, CNN, Fox News, and other major outlets, and he lectures frequently around the world on human behavior and influence. He lives in Sarasota, Florida.
